Chris: In fire and law enforcement detailed preplans accurately reflecting building layout are essential to safe, timely, and efficient outcomes.

To me this tool represents a simple, easy, fast way to capture that data and could be easily linked to map books and other tactical data sets for use in the field.

Think of a complex or target hazard you may have responded to, and the ability to see where critcal components are might be of great benefit; would you rather commit teams to enter and search blindly in a complex space or have a well detailed layout?
